There are two boats from WL the small one goes to the other resorts - Fort Wilderness and the Contemporary (you could walk to the MK from there) and that holds about 20 or so people The larger boat goes to the MK (also via Fort Wilderness) and holds a lot more people. You don't have to wait long for a boat and I think there is a timetable so you could make sure you were at the dock at the right time. We were there at Christmas when it was very busy in the parks but we always got on the boats with no problems. The other option is to take a bus which doesn't take long either.
WL is a great resort for getting to and from the Magic Kingdom.

Andre we have stayed at WL 3 times and the first 2 times we did not share buses with anybody. At Xmas we noticed a big change and we did share buses - sometimes with Fort Wilderness (departing WL) and sometimes with GF (leaving parks). We did not share at all with the Poly - although I wouldn't be certain that they never have:confused2
